JD Harmeyer goes bald over a lost bet
As per the Howard Stern show’s blog, JD went bald on air after losing an N.F.L. playoff bet to Richard Christy.
The media producer apparently got his head shaved in an event deemed Road to the Super Bald. Before being seated in the barber’s chair, bidding farewell to his hair, JD joked: “The buzz around the office has not been like this in quite a while.”
However, it’s hard to tell how Howard felt about his fellow host losing his hair as a result of losing a bet because he seemed to have doubts about it. Howard was heard saying: “I feel like I’m about to watch an execution.”
But, Richard opined one needn’t have to feel bad about JD while citing another incident in which the former was subjected to a disgusting punishment.
Even the hairstylist Ralph Cirella seconded Richard saying: “I don’t feel bad for him at all. It grows back, it’s not like he has to cut off an arm.”
Radio host jokes about his shaved head
As we mentioned earlier, JD got his head shaved in stages. First, Ralph gave him a mohawk and joked that it looked like the host was getting brain surgery before adding: “This guy’s not buzzing his head, he’s shaving it down to the skin.”
But, the style was short-lived and the rest of JD’s head was also shaved completely. After going bald, JD remarked he could feel the air, but it felt “weird.”
Richard, who had an opposing opinion added: “I think it makes JD look way younger. He looks really good … he should be thanking me.”, which was further supported by Howard who called bald JD “handsome.”
It seems like the host has come to terms with his new hairdo as he proudly shared his “new look” on Twitter without the slightest hesitation.
